Efficient decoding of watermarking schemes in the presence of false alarms

We treat the problem of recovering the correct message if extra bits (false alarms) are added to the body of the message at random locations. This situation is common for some watermarking systems with selective embedding which is typical when the human visual (or audio) system is incorporated to enhance the quality of the watermarking system. We propose an efficient decoding scheme for convolutional codes using some modifications of the Viterbi algorithm. Extra states are added to represent the possible false alarms and a new expansion algorithm of the modified trellis diagram is proposed. The simulation results show the high efficiency of our algorithm in detecting random false alarms with high rates.

[1]  Mohamed F. Mansour,et al.  Audio watermarking by time-scale modification , 2001, 2001 IEEE International Conference on Acoustics, Speech, and Signal Processing. Proceedings (Cat. No.01CH37221).

[2]  Shu Lin,et al.  Error control coding : fundamentals and applications , 1983 .

[3]  Jr. G. Forney,et al.  The viterbi algorithm , 1973 .

[4]  Mohamed F. Mansour,et al.  Techniques for data embedding in image using wavelet extrema , 2001, IS&T/SPIE Electronic Imaging.